Hyperlipidaemia

usgb/ˌhaɪpərˌlɪpəˈdiːmiə/
noun

A medical condition characterized by excessive levels of lipids in the bloodstream, which can increase the risk of heart disease.

Doctors often check for hyperlipidaemia in patients with a family history of heart disease.
